Perhaps you're not running OK, as it turns out I was half wrong: /proc/bus/ is not syncronous, so scripts still need to wait (they may use the wait_for_file function from /lib/hotplug/hotplug.functions). OTOH, RUN is still the correct keyword to use, because PROGRAM has different semantics (and you must always use += unless you know better). A rule like: > > SYSFS{idProduct}=="0039", SYSFS{idVendor}=="045e", MODE="660", > GROUP="plugdev" > > ...changes the permissions of /dev/input/ nodes instead of usbfs entries, > which isn't very helpful in this case. Because the rule matches on many events, among them BUS=="usb". The correct rule to change the /dev/bus/usb/ device permissions would be: SUBSYSTEM=="usb_device", SYSFS{idProduct}=="0039", SYSFS{idVendor}=="045e", \ GROUP="plugdev" (660 is the default.) -- ciao, Marco
